Volleyball ready for round two against California Baptist University

After winning against California Baptist University on Oct. 4, the Southern Utah University women’s volleyball team will fight to defeat the Lancers again on Thursday, Nov. 6 at 7 p.m. 

The game will be played in the Van Dyne Gym in Riverside, California and can be streamed live on ESPN+.

Southern Utah

Southern Utah has struggled this season with a record of 2-18 and a 1-8 in the Western Athletic Conference. The team has lost six games in a row, with the most recent win being against California Baptist. 

On offense, the Thunderbirds have managed 781 kills on 2,471 attack attempts this season with a .121 hitting average. This average ranks last in the WAC and they rank last in opposing hitting percentage giving up a .246 hitting percentage.

Victoria Zibecchi leads the charge with 175 kills. She is followed by Kaitlyn Hoelker with 137 kills and Kaitlyn Aleshire with 116 kills. 

Defensively, SUU has recorded 862 digs and 50 solo blocks this season. Aleeya Jones stands strong with 179 digs, followed by Asya Akbulut with 125 digs.

California Baptist

After facing a challenging season so far, the California Baptist Lancers hold a record of 6‑15 overall and 2‑7 in the WAC.

Offensively, California Baptist has produced a strong attack effort with 883 kills on 2,534 total attack attempts, yielding an approximate hitting percentage of .16. Leading the charge is Emery DeJong with 266 kills, followed by Eliana Posada with 142 kills.

On the other side, California Baptist has recorded 945 digs and 60 solo blocks. Gianna Perez holds the highest number of digs at 181, followed by DeJong with 164 digs.
